drupelet

Syllabification: (drupe·let)
Pronunciation: /ˈdro͞oplit/

Definition of drupelet

noun

Botany
  • any of the small individual drupes forming a fleshy aggregate fruit such as a blackberry or raspberry.

Origin:

mid 19th century: from modern Latin drupella, diminutive of drupa 'overripe olive' (see drupe)
